HC Deb 05 December 2002 vol 395 c964W
Mr. Austin Mitchell

To ask the Secretary of State for Health if he will review the suitability of the Medicines Control Agency as the regulatory body for herbal remedies. [84182]

Ms Blears

Many medicines contain plant ingredients or have been derived from plant sources. The Medicines Control Agency and its predecessor within the Department has regulated plant based medicines for many years. The MCA is internationally recognised for its regulatory expertise and we are satisfied that the Agency should continue to regulate herbal medicines. We also take the view that regulatory efficiency and effectiveness would be impaired if responsibility for the regulation of medicines were to be split between different regulatory bodies, depending on whether or not a medicine was plant based.
